Prompt parser for QAFD cluster output.
Converts KG query clusters into formatted schema documentation
(CREATE TABLE statements with constraints and sample rows).
Matches the CoFD-M prompt.txt format for text2sql pipelines.
"""
import json
from typing import List, Dict, Any, Optional
def parse_qafd_clusters(
clusters_data: List[Dict[str, Any]],
add_sample_rows: bool = True,
schema_data: Optional[Dict] = None,
format_type: str = "create_table",
) -> str:
"""
Parse QAFD clusters into formatted schema documentation.
Args:
clusters_data: List of cluster dicts from KG query (return_raw_clusters=True)
add_sample_rows: Whether to include sample rows from schema
schema_data: Original DB summary JSON for sample rows and column types
format_type: "create_table" or "simple"
Returns:
Formatted schema string
"""
if not clusters_data:
return "No schema information available."
table_info = extract_tables_from_clusters(clusters_data)
if not table_info:
return "No tables found in cluster data."
if format_type == "create_table":
return format_as_create_table(table_info, schema_data, add_sample_rows)
else:
return format_as_simple(table_info, schema_data, add_sample_rows)
def extract_tables_from_clusters(clusters_data: List[Dict[str, Any]]) -> Dict[str, Dict]:
"""Extract table/column info from cluster entities."""
table_info = {}
for cluster in clusters_data:
entities = cluster.get("entities", cluster.get("nodes", []))
for entity in entities:
entity_name = entity.get("entity", "").strip('"')
entity_type = entity.get("entity_type", entity.get("type", ""))
description = entity.get("description", "")
if not entity_name:
continue
if entity_type == "complete_table":
if entity_name not in table_info:
table_info[entity_name] = {
"columns": {},
"description": description,
"rank": entity.get("rank", 0),
}
elif description and not table_info[entity_name].get("description"):
table_info[entity_name]["description"] = description
elif entity_type == "column" and "." in entity_name:
parts = entity_name.split(".", 1)
if len(parts) == 2:
table_name, column_name = parts
if table_name not in table_info:
table_info[table_name] = {
"columns": {},
"description": "",
"rank": 0,
}
table_info[table_name]["columns"][column_name] = {
"description": description,
"rank": entity.get("rank", 0),
}
return table_info
def format_as_simple(
table_info: Dict[str, Dict],
schema_data: Optional[Dict] = None,
add_sample_rows: bool = True,
) -> str:
"""Format as simple bullet-point list."""
output = []
for table_name, info in sorted(table_info.items()):
output.append(f"\n{'=' * 60}")
output.append(f"Table: {table_name}")
if info.get("description"):
output.append(f"Description: {info['description']}")
if info.get("columns"):
output.append("\nColumns:")
for col_name, col_info in sorted(info["columns"].items()):
desc = col_info.get("description", "")
output.append(f" - {col_name}: {desc}")
if add_sample_rows and schema_data:
samples = _get_sample_rows_json(table_name, schema_data)
if samples:
output.append(samples)
return "\n".join(output)
def format_as_create_table(
table_info: Dict[str, Dict],
schema_data: Optional[Dict] = None,
add_sample_rows: bool = True,
) -> str:
"""Format as CREATE TABLE statements (CoFD-M prompt.txt format)."""
output = []
sorted_tables = sorted(
table_info.items(),
key=lambda x: x[1].get("rank", 0),
reverse=True,
)
for table_name, info in sorted_tables:
create_stmt = _generate_create_table(table_name, info, schema_data)
output.append(create_stmt)
if add_sample_rows and schema_data:
samples = _get_sample_rows_json(table_name, schema_data)
if samples:
output.append(samples)
output.append("")
return "\n".join(output)
def _generate_create_table(
table_name: str,
table_info: Dict,
schema_data: Optional[Dict] = None,
) -> str:
"""
Generate CREATE TABLE matching CoFD-M prompt.txt format:
-- table_name
CREATE TABLE `table_name` (
`col` TYPE NOT NULL,
`col2` TYPE PRIMARY KEY,
,FOREIGN KEY (`col`) REFERENCES `other_table`(`other_col`),
,CHECK (`col` BETWEEN min AND max)
);
"""
rag_columns = table_info.get("columns", {})
table_desc = table_info.get("description", "")
col_defs = []
constraints = []
if schema_data and "tables" in schema_data:
schema_table = _find_table_in_schema(table_name, schema_data)
if schema_table and "columns" in schema_table:
schema_col_lookup = {
col.get("name", ""): col for col in schema_table["columns"]
}
for col_name in rag_columns:
schema_col = schema_col_lookup.get(col_name, {})
col_type = schema_col.get("type", "TEXT")
col_line = f" `{col_name}` {col_type}"
if schema_col.get("is_primary_key"):
col_line += " PRIMARY KEY"
elif schema_col.get("not_null"):
col_line += " NOT NULL"
col_defs.append(col_line)
# FK constraint
if schema_col.get("is_foreign_key") and schema_col.get("references_table"):
ref_table = schema_col["references_table"]
ref_col = schema_col.get("references_column", col_name)
constraints.append(
f" ,FOREIGN KEY (`{col_name}`) REFERENCES `{ref_table}`(`{ref_col}`)"
)
# CHECK constraint with min/max range
col_min = schema_col.get("min")
col_max = schema_col.get("max")
if col_min is not None and col_max is not None and col_min != col_max:
if isinstance(col_min, str):
constraints.append(
f" ,CHECK (`{col_name}` BETWEEN '{col_min}' AND '{col_max}')"
)
else:
constraints.append(
f" ,CHECK (`{col_name}` BETWEEN {col_min} AND {col_max})"
)
else:
# No schema_data — use RAG info only
for col_name in rag_columns:
col_defs.append(f" `{col_name}` TEXT")
lines = [f"-- {table_name}"]
lines.append(f"CREATE TABLE `{table_name}` (")
if col_defs or constraints:
all_lines = col_defs + constraints
lines.append(",\n".join(all_lines))
else:
lines.append(" -- No columns found")
lines.append(");")
return "\n".join(lines)
def _find_table_in_schema(table_name: str, schema_data: Dict) -> Optional[Dict]:
"""Find table in schema, handling qualified names."""
tables = schema_data.get("tables", {})
if table_name in tables:
return tables[table_name]
short_name = table_name.split(".")[-1]
for key, value in tables.items():
if key.split(".")[-1] == short_name:
return value
return None
def _get_sample_rows_json(table_name: str, schema_data: Dict) -> str:
"""
Get sample rows in JSON format (CoFD-M prompt.txt style).
/* Sample rows:
[
{"col1": val1, "col2": val2},
{"col1": val3, "col2": val4}
]
*/
"""
table_data = _find_table_in_schema(table_name, schema_data)
if not table_data:
return ""
sample_rows = None
for key in ["sample_rows", "samples", "example_rows", "rows"]:
if key in table_data:
sample_rows = table_data[key]
break
if not sample_rows:
return ""
rows_as_dicts = []
# Dict-of-lists format
if isinstance(sample_rows, dict):
col_names = list(sample_rows.keys())
max_rows = max(
(len(v) for v in sample_rows.values() if isinstance(v, list)),
default=0,
)
for i in range(min(3, max_rows)):
row = {}
for col in col_names:
col_data = sample_rows.get(col, [])
if isinstance(col_data, list) and i < len(col_data):
val = col_data[i]
if isinstance(val, str) and len(val) > 80:
val = val[:77] + "..."
row[col] = val
else:
row[col] = None
rows_as_dicts.append(row)
# List-of-dicts format
elif isinstance(sample_rows, list) and sample_rows:
for row in sample_rows[:3]:
if isinstance(row, dict):
cleaned = {}
for k, v in row.items():
if isinstance(v, str) and len(v) > 80:
v = v[:77] + "..."
cleaned[k] = v
rows_as_dicts.append(cleaned)
if not rows_as_dicts:
return ""
json_str = json.dumps(rows_as_dicts, indent=2, ensure_ascii=False, default=str)
return f"/* Sample rows:\n{json_str}\n*/"
